Tiffin Regulations

STRs appear allowed but lack a dedicated city licensing scheme; operators must still comply with state lodging tax, possible county lodging tax, municipal income tax registration, zoning/use confirmation, and life‑safety codes. The supportive tone and absence of caps or high fees keep compliance manageable, though uncertainty and parallel obligations prevent an A grade.

About Tiffin

Tiffin is a small city in northwestern Ohio, serving as the county seat of Seneca County. With a population of roughly 17,000 residents, it carries the feel of a classic Midwestern college town, anchored by two private universities and a tidy, historic downtown along the Sandusky River. Best known for its walkable streets, Victorian-era architecture, and as a convenient overnight stop between Toledo, Sandusky, and Columbus, Tiffin offers the kind of small-town charm that appeals to road-trippers, alumni visitors, and weekend travelers. The city sits about 50 miles southeast of Toledo and roughly 90 miles north of Columbus, placing several of Ohio's biggest draws within an easy drive.

Heidelberg University is one of Tiffin's defining institutions, founded in 1850 and set on a hilltop campus overlooking the river valley. Its historic brick buildings and the restored University Chapel-Pub give the town a scholarly backdrop, and the campus regularly hosts concerts, lectures, and athletic events that draw visitors from across the region. Tiffin University, a separate institution with strengths in criminal justice, business, and the arts, adds to the city's youthful energy and brings a steady calendar of public events to the community throughout the year.

Downtown Tiffin is compact and walkable, lined with 19th-century storefronts, locally owned coffee shops, and the landmark Ritz Theatre, a restored performance venue that anchors the local arts scene. The nearby Seneca County Museum preserves regional history with exhibits on Native American artifacts, glassmaking, and the area's agricultural roots, giving visitors a sense of the region's heritage beyond its college-town present. The surrounding Sandusky River corridor offers additional opportunities for kayaking, fishing, and quiet riverside walks just minutes from the city center.

For travelers willing to venture out, Tiffin sits within roughly an hour of the Lake Erie shoreline, including the resort town of Sandusky and Cedar Point, one of the country's most celebrated amusement parks. Rural Seneca County is dotted with covered bridges, small wineries, and the rolling farmland that defines northwest Ohio, while Toledo's museums, the Lake Erie islands, and Malabar Farm State Park near Mansfield are all reachable in about an hour or so by car.
